Program Manager – Community Based Mental Health Services
EMS of Virginia is seeking a seasoned Program Manager licensed as an LPC or LCSW in Texas, to serve as the leader of the Texas branch of EMS’s Community Based Services. This position will begin as part-time with the opportunity for growth.
EMS has been in business since 2005 in Virginia. We are seeking to expand into Texas through services similar to Intensive In-home Counseling (children) and Mental Health Skill-building (adults). The ideal candidate will have experience with these services and will be able to carry out the vision for growth in Texas. This will include all aspects of establishing the services, from state applications, licensing, policy/procedures, and staffing. Support and materials used in Virginia will be available, though we are seeking a subject matter expert to operate services in Texas .

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
Education and Experience
Candidate must be licensed as an LPC pr LCSW in Texas. Candidates should have experience with staff supervision, program compliance, and program development, with the ability to grow within a leadership role.
Knowledge, skills, and abilities
Ability to set strategic objectives for mid-size social service organization; working knowledge of human services system, roles of human services personnel, and relevant community resources; ability to screen, hire, manage, and evaluate staff; ability to conduct and facilitate meetings; knowledge of the principles and techniques of counseling services to youth, families, and adults with mental illness; ability to maintain effective working relationships with other social services providers, service purchasers, and clients; ability to communicate effectively both orally and in writing. Employees must pass a State Police Criminal Record Check, Department of Social Services Record and FBI Checks. Employees are also required to complete a Tuberculosis Screening Test upon employment and every year thereafter. Employees shall be provided trainings in behavior management, CPR, and First Aid upon employment.
Pay Range: $30-$35/hour; hours are flexible for the part-time position, and to be determined through mutual conversation based on availability of candidate and company need
